Preliminary Determination that the Former Upper Tank Farm is a Contaminated Site
In accordance with the Contaminated Sites Regulation, Environment Yukon has issued a “Preliminary Determination that a Site is a Contaminated Site” for the former Upper Tank Farm and two adjacent properties in Whitehorse, Yukon.
As part of the preliminary determination process, Environment Yukon is providing a 60-day review period for interested parties to comment on the preliminary determination. The review comment period will run from October 5, 2009 to December 7, 2009. All comments generated during the review period will be considered in the decision to proceed with a final determination of the former Upper Tank Farm and associated properties as a contaminated site, or to conclude that the site is not a contaminated site.
If a final determination of a contaminated site is made following the 60-day review period, the Minister of Environment may or may not proceed to formally designate the site as a contaminated site under the Environment Act.
